Ukraine striker Olexandr Gladkiy ruled out for first leg vs. Slovenia

Ukraine striker Olexandr Gladkiy will not be fit for the first leg of his country's Euro 2016 playoff against Slovenia on Saturday.

Gladkiy has been battling an ankle injury and did not accompany the team to Lviv, according to Football 1.

Without the Shakhtar Donetsk forward, Ukraine will have to choose between Evhen Seleznyov, Artem Kravets and Pylyp Budkivskiy.

Ukraine will also have to make do without injured midfielder Ruslan Rotan, who will miss both legs. Taras Stepanenko and Olexandr Kucher are suspended for the first leg.
